Introduction to Critical Rotating Machinery

Rotating machinery includes equipment such as pumps, compressors, turbines, and mixers. Due to their wide application across various industries, these machines require high accuracy and efficiency.

Common Issues

Critical rotating machinery faces various challenges due to harsh operational conditions:

  • Wear and Tear: Continuous contact with fluids and chemicals causes wear on components.

 

  • Vibrations: Excessive vibrations can damage parts.

 

  • Leaks: Leaks in piping systems and machine components reduce efficiency.

Repair Methods

Repairing critical rotating machinery requires high technical expertise. Common repair methods include:

  • Replacing Worn Parts: Worn components should be replaced.

 

  • Fixing Leaks: Leaks need to be quickly identified and repaired.

 

  • Aligning and Balancing: Machines should be precisely aligned and balanced.

Maintenance Methods

Proper maintenance of critical rotating machinery can prevent major breakdowns:

  • Preventive Maintenance: Regular inspections to identify and fix issues before they cause major breakdowns.

 

  • Predictive Maintenance: Using advanced technologies to predict failures.

 

  • Training Staff: Training staff to properly perform maintenance and repairs.

Regular Inspections and Care

Regular inspections and periodic care are critical. These inspections include:

  • Visual Inspections: Identifying leaks and corrosion visually.

 

  • Mechanical Inspections: Checking the mechanical condition of parts and settings of machinery.

 

  • Electrical Inspections: Inspecting electrical systems and control equipment.
